VPN频繁闪退问题深度解析与解决方案指南
作为一名网络工程师,我经常遇到用户反馈“VPN老闪退”的问题,这不仅影响工作效率,还可能暴露敏感数据或导致连接中断,本文将从常见原因、排查方法到实际解决方案,为用户提供一套系统性的解决思路。
我们要明确“闪退”指的是什么:是软件启动后几秒内自动关闭?还是在使用过程中突然退出?抑或是操作系统提示“该程序已停止工作”?不同表现对应不同故障根源。
常见原因一:软件兼容性问题
许多用户在Windows 10/11或macOS上安装第三方VPN客户端(如OpenVPN、Cisco AnyConnect等)时,未检查系统版本兼容性,或未以管理员权限运行,尤其是Windows Defender防火墙或杀毒软件误判为威胁,会直接终止进程,建议:右键点击VPN程序 → “以管理员身份运行”,并临时关闭杀软进行测试。
常见原因二:驱动冲突或系统组件损坏
部分VPN依赖TAP-Windows虚拟网卡驱动,若驱动损坏、版本过旧或与其他虚拟设备(如VMware、Hyper-V)冲突,会导致连接失败或崩溃,解决办法:进入设备管理器 → 查看“网络适配器”中是否有“TAP-Windows Adapter V9”等条目,如有异常可卸载重装;也可使用官方提供的驱动更新工具。
常见原因三:证书过期或配置文件错误
企业级VPN常通过SSL/TLS证书验证身份,若证书过期或本地配置文件被篡改(例如手动修改.ovpn文件),也会触发程序异常退出,解决步骤:联系IT部门获取最新证书和配置文件,或重新导入标准配置包。
常见原因四:系统资源不足或后台冲突
当电脑内存吃紧(低于2GB可用)、CPU占用过高,或同时运行多个虚拟化软件时,VPN进程容易被系统强制终止,可通过任务管理器观察资源使用情况,关闭不必要的应用,必要时升级硬件配置。
常见原因五:ISP或目标服务器限制
部分地区运营商会对加密流量进行限速或拦截(尤其在中国大陆),导致VPN连接不稳定甚至断开,此时可尝试更换协议(如从UDP切换到TCP)、调整端口(如改为443端口伪装成HTTPS流量),或使用支持混淆功能的高级客户端(如WireGuard+obfsproxy组合)。
建议用户建立日志追踪机制:多数专业VPN客户端提供调试日志功能(如OpenVPN的日志路径通常在C:\Users\用户名\AppData\Roaming\OpenVPN\log),通过分析错误信息能快速定位问题本质。
VPN闪退不是单一技术点的问题,而是涉及系统环境、网络策略、软件版本和用户操作习惯的综合体现,作为网络工程师,我们应引导用户养成良好的运维意识——定期更新软件、备份配置、监控日志,才能真正实现稳定可靠的远程接入体验,如果你还在反复遭遇闪退,请按上述步骤逐项排查,相信很快就能找到答案!
























